About this property
The Cotton Sail Hotel, Tapestry Collection By Hilton
When you stay at The Cotton Sail Hotel, Tapestry Collection By Hilton, you'll be within a 15-minute walk of River Street and Savannah College of Art and Design. The restaurant is the perfect spot for a bite to eat, and after visiting the fitness center for a workout, you can unwind with a drink at the bar/lounge. Other highlights include free bike rentals and a terrace. Fellow travelers say great things about the helpful staff.

Moved to this hotel after four nights at the Thompson Savannah (fabulous hotel!) for work, as we wanted to be closer to historic Savannah. The hotel itself is old and is pretty run down. Our room, the elevators, common areas, and the hotel’s one restaurant desperately needs cosmetic work and to be refreshed. Our room was dusty and dirty. Surfaced cleaned at best. Chipped spackle patches and chipped paint on the walls. Paint on the very old wood floors. The bathroom walls have drip marks down them as well as toothpaste spray from others on the vanity walls. Hardware is loose on the shower door and bathroom doors. Lampshades were broken and there were several stains on the chair and ottoman in our room.
Also, the hotel is located downtown and it is very noisy there. Cars blasting radios, delivery trucks, motorcycles, trolleys with speakers, boats, street performers - all are right below the doors/windows of the hotel.
